Step 1: Substrate Surface Preparation

Details

Sanding prepares metal for bonding by using abrasives to remove surface contaminants like rust and loose oxides. It roughens the substrate, creating a better mechanical profile for the adhesive to key into, which significantly enhances bond strength. The process must always be preceded by degreasing and followed by a final cleaning to remove all sanding dust before the adhesive is applied.
